This is the second time that these two artists have exhibited together at Sprout Arts.
Sophia Hughes is concerned with place, catching remembered atmosphere in images of places she has visited. She takes liberties with reality in order to distil this feeling, which sometimes results in an awkward contrast between figurative and abstract. She employs any media available; sand, dust, house paint, chalk, filler, plastic . . .

Time is the theme of John Workman’s paintings. He presents a world of Victorian magic lanterns, old landscape paintings and floral patterns. Familiar images are painted onto wallpaper or lit up in photographic lightboxes.
I have worked in Valentia studios in Brixton for many years. My fine art practice consists of painting on various grounds, such as glass or wallpaper. I also do commissioned work in murals, illustration and design. My paintings are represented in collections in various countries but the majority of my exhibitions have been in England. At present my time is divided between painting and teaching. Some of my work can be seen here:
